Buying lottery tickets online is fairly easy. Many state and federal lotteries allow you to purchase a ticket online. You can also buy tickets through a third-party lottery agent. These sites will purchase an official ticket for you, and then send you a scan of the ticket. These sites charge a fee for their service, but they are usually the best option if you want to buy an official ticket in a different state or country.

There are also lottery betting sites, which act like bookmakers and take bets on the outcome of various lotteries around the world. These sites are not legal in all states, but they are becoming more popular as people seek out alternatives to traditional lottery outlets.
